6 Pence

Features

Issuer Zambia
Period Republic (1964-date)
Type Standard circulation coins
Year 1966
Value 6 Pence (1⁄40)
Currency Pound (1964-1968)
Composition Mosiądz niklowy (60% Copper, 20% Nickel, 20% Zinc)
Weight 2.83 g
Diameter 19.4 mm
Thickness 1.35 mm
Shape Okrągły
Technique Frezowana
Orientation Medal alignment ↑↑
Demonetized 1968
